This Cram Africa Physical Wall Map features outstanding shaded relief that clearly portrays natural and physical characteristics. Seven color shades illustrate both land elevation and water depth. Political information includes state and national boundaries, lakes, capitals, major cities, mountains, deserts, and rivers. It is printed on tough, non-tear material and is mounted on heavy duty spring rollers with brackets and backboard. The Africa Physical shows the variety of land elevations on the continent. In 1869, Cram became the first American publisher to produce a world atlas. The Cram name quickly became synonymous with accuracy and innovation. In 1932, the company expanded into manufacturing world globes. The Cram company is considered one of the top leaders in the supply of geographical material in the industry with two divisions, school and commercial.
